Output fd3ac8e2220009f22339d2e81e10d744e2d386306f11df601fd0d58086ca5c42:0

value
320300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581b1471905e504cb6fa4b1aef857a44fa3bb09c OP_EQUAL
address
MFw28rQz5CcxkbDrRzcTQgP5Y952c1MTVF
transaction
fd3ac8e2220009f22339d2e81e10d744e2d386306f11df601fd0d58086ca5c42
spent
true